将Ruby嵌入到Ruby文件中可以通过以下两种方式实现:
require
语句:
在Ruby文件中使用require
语句可以将其他Ruby文件嵌入到当前文件中。例如,假设有两个Ruby文件:file1.rb
和file2.rb
,要将file2.rb
嵌入到file1.rb
中,可以在file1.rb
中使用以下代码:require './file2.rb'这将会将file2.rb
的内容嵌入到file1.rb
中,使得file1.rb
可以使用file2.rb
中定义的方法、类等。load
或require_relative
语句:
load
和require_relative
语句可以用于加载相对路径下的Ruby文件。相对路径是相对于当前文件的路径。例如,假设有两个Ruby文件:file1.rb
和file2.rb
,并且它们位于同一目录下,要将file2.rb
嵌入到file1.rb
中,可以在file1.rb
中使用以下代码:load './file2.rb'或者require_relative 'file2'这将会将file2.rb
的内容嵌入到file1.rb
中,使得file1.rb
可以使用file2.rb
中定义的方法、类等。以上两种方式都可以将Ruby文件嵌入到另一个Ruby文件中,以实现代码的复用和模块化开发。在实际应用中,可以根据具体需求选择适合的方式来嵌入Ruby文件。
领取专属 10元无门槛券
手把手带您无忧上云